A novel multilayer film containing quaternized poly(4-vinylpyridine) complexed with [Os(bpy)(2)CI](+/2+)(POs) was achieved on the surface of glassy carbon electrode modified with branched poly(ethylenimine)(PEI) by alternate deposition of POs with sodium poly(styrenesulfonate)(PSS). The electrochemical behavior of the multilayer film electrode is described. The catalytic effect of the multilayer film electrode on the oxidation of L-cysteine is studied.
